dreamworld in Latin

dreamworld in Latin is mundus imaginarius, mundus sonialis — dreamworld means an imaginary world, such as experienced while dreaming.

What does "dreamworld" mean?

  1. noun An imaginary world, such as experienced while dreaming.
  2. noun Synonym of dreamland (“ideal but unrealistic fantasy world”).
